2. Why LIC is the Preferred Choice for Barnala Households
When it comes to securing family wealth, safety and stability override speculation. While market-linked products carry inherent volatility, LIC offers absolute security backed by sovereign trust—a core reason why demand for Financial Planning and LIC Services in Barnala remains consistently high.
The Sovereign Guarantee: Under Section 37 of the Life Insurance Corporation Act, 1956, the Sum Assured and all bonuses declared by LIC are fully guaranteed for payment in cash by the Central Government of India.

3. Core LIC Policy Categories & Solutions Available in Barnala
LIC offers a wide portfolio of products designed for various life stages and risk profiles. Understanding these categories allows you to pick the right mix when seeking Financial Planning and LIC Services in Barnala.
A. Pure Term Insurance (High Coverage, Low Cost)
Term insurance delivers high financial coverage at minimal costs, ensuring your family can settle loans and maintain their standard of living if the primary breadwinner is no longer there.
- LIC Jeevan Amar: An offline term plan offering flexible premium options (regular, limited, or single) and choice between Level Sum Assured and Increasing Sum Assured.
- LIC Tech Term: A cost-effective online term plan offering competitive rates for health-conscious buyers.
- LIC Saral Jeevan Bima: A standardized, accessible term policy with simple entry terms, ideal for first-time buyers, workers, and agricultural producers.
B. Savings & Wealth Accumulation (Endowment Plans)
Endowment plans blend life protection with guaranteed, disciplined long-term wealth building.
- LIC Jeevan Labh: A flagship limited premium endowment plan. You pay premiums for a shorter period (e.g., 10, 15, or 16 years) and receive full maturity payouts after 16, 21, or 25 years along with reversionary and final additional bonuses.
- LIC Bima Jyoti: A non-linked savings plan offering guaranteed additions of ₹50 per thousand Sum Assured every year, delivering predictable wealth growth unaffected by market noise.
- LIC New Endowment Plan: A classic financial protection and savings policy that provides a guaranteed lump sum payout at maturity or to the family upon premature death.
C. Whole Life & Legacy Protection
- LIC New Jeevan Anand: Combines regular endowment savings with whole-life risk cover. After receiving the maturity payout, life cover remains active for the rest of your life, creating a legacy for your children.
- LIC Jeevan Umang: Offers guaranteed annual payouts (8% of Sum Assured) every year after the premium payment term completes, right up to age 99, along with a final lump sum maturity benefit.
D. Child Education & Future Planning
- LIC Jeevan Tarun: Purpose-built for children aged 0 to 12 years to cover higher education costs. Offers custom payout choices between ages 20 and 24 to match college admission milestones.
- LIC New Children’s Money Back Plan: Delivers periodic cashbacks at key age milestones (18, 20, and 22 years) to pay for coaching fees, university admissions, or early career needs.
E. Retirement & Pension Plans
- LIC Jeevan Shanti: A single-premium deferred annuity plan that locks in guaranteed lifetime annuity rates at purchase, perfect for working professionals planning retirement 1 to 12 years ahead.
- LIC Saral Pension: A standardized immediate annuity plan where you invest a lump sum (e.g., retirement corpus or land sale proceeds) and start receiving immediate monthly, quarterly, or annual pension payouts for life.

1. Agriculture & Farming Sector
- Strategy: Align premium payment dates (half-yearly or yearly) with post-harvest income periods in May–June and November–December.
- Policy Mix: A foundation of LIC Jeevan Amar for pure protection combined with LIC Jeevan Labh to build long-term capital for purchasing land, equipment, or funding family marriages.
2. Merchants, Traders & Small Business Owners
- Strategy: Separate business risk from family assets. Secure high term insurance coverage while placing earnings into guaranteed, non-market-linked wealth plans.
- Policy Mix: High Sum Assured LIC Term Cover paired with LIC Jeevan Umang to construct a guaranteed personal asset buffer.
3. Salaried Employees & Industrial Staff
- Strategy: Maximize allowable tax deductions while automating month-on-month savings toward retirement and family goals.
- Policy Mix: LIC Bima Jyoti or LIC Jeevan Labh linked with LIC Jeevan Shanti for effortless retirement readiness.
6. Practical 5-Step Financial Planning Process
When working with local consultants who provide Financial Planning and LIC Services in Barnala, a structured approach helps build a robust portfolio:
- Financial Needs Evaluation: Assess household cash flow, current debts (agri-loans, home loans, commercial lines), living expenses, and target savings goals.
- Human Life Value (HLV) Calculation: Determine your ideal coverage amount, which should equal 10 to 15 times your current annual income. An earner making ₹6 Lakh annually in Barnala should carry at least ₹75 Lakh to ₹1 Crore in life cover.
- Goal Mapping: Pair specific financial goals with tailored policy structures (e.g., Jeevan Tarun for children’s education; Jeevan Labh for wealth building).
- Tax Plan Integration: Leverage maximum deductions under Section 80C (up to ₹1.5 Lakh per year) alongside completely tax-free maturity and claim payouts under Section 10(10D) of the Income Tax Act.
- Annual Portfolio Review: Adjust policy coverage as life milestones occur—such as marriage, the birth of a child, career growth, or expanding business operations.
7. Policy Servicing and Branch Guidance in Barnala
Proper policy servicing ensures that your protection remains active and claim processing stays seamless.
Available Servicing Assistance
- Lapsed Policy Revival: Local advisors assist in reviving lapsed policies within 5 years of the first unpaid premium, minimizing interest costs and medical requirements.
- Policy Loans: Need short-term funds for farming, medical emergencies, or commercial inventory? You can secure low-interest loans directly against eligible LIC policies without sacrificing your overall cover.
- Nomination & Details Updates: Ensure nomination choices and addresses remain accurate so maturity and death claims process smoothly.
- Claim Settlement Support: Hands-on assistance with claim forms, policy bond submissions, NEFT banking verification, and coordinating with branch officials.

Q2: How much life insurance cover should an average household in Barnala maintain?
Your total life cover should equal 10 to 15 times your annual family income. If your household earns ₹5 Lakh per year, your recommended life cover is between ₹50 Lakh and ₹75 Lakh.
Q3: What happens if I miss my LIC premium payment date?
LIC grants a 30-day grace period for yearly, half-yearly, and quarterly payment modes, and a 15-day grace period for monthly modes. If unpaid after the grace period, the policy lapses, but you can revive it within 5 years by paying the unpaid premiums along with nominal interest.
Q4: Can I take a loan against my LIC policy in Barnala?
Yes, most traditional LIC savings and whole-life plans offer loan facilities after acquiring surrender value (typically after 2 consecutive years of paid premiums). Loans are granted quickly through the Barnala Branch Office at competitive interest rates.
Q5: Are maturity payouts from LIC policies tax-free in India?
Yes, maturity benefits and death claims received from LIC policies are generally exempt from income tax under Section 10(10D) of the Income Tax Act, provided policy guidelines and annual premium limits are respected.
Q6: Can NRIs with family roots in Barnala buy LIC policies while residing abroad?
Yes. NRIs and Persons of Indian Origin (PIOs) can purchase LIC plans during visits to Barnala or remotely through authorized channels, with premiums paid through NRE or NRO bank accounts.

Q8: What is the best LIC policy for funding a child’s higher education?
LIC Jeevan Tarun and LIC New Children’s Money Back Plan are top choices. They accumulate education funds while offering an optional Premium Waiver Benefit rider to secure the child’s future even if the parent passes away unexpectedly.
Q9: What is the Premium Waiver Benefit (PWB) rider?
The Premium Waiver Benefit rider ensures that upon the death of the parent or policy proposer, all remaining future premiums are completely waived by LIC, while the policy stays fully active to pay all planned benefits to the child.
